#a22610 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#a22610 is composed of 63.5% red, 14.9%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 76.5% magenta, 90.1% yellow and 36.5% black. It has a hue angle of 9 degrees, a saturation of 82% and a lightness of 34.9%. #a22610 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ff4c20 with #450000. Closest websafe color is: #993300.

#a22610 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#a22610 has RGB values of R:162, G:38, B:16 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.77, Y:0.9, K:0.36. Its decimal value is 10626576.

Shades and Tints of #a22610
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010000 is the darkest color, while #fdf1ee is the lightest one.

Tones of #a22610
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5e5654 is the less saturated color, while #b01c02 is the most saturated one.
